Subject: Permit No. WQ0030775 Correction
High -Rate Infiltration System
Pender County
Dear Mr. Roberts:
In accordance with a notification received from Amanda Gaines (DWR-Wilmington Regional Office),
we are forwarding herewith the corrected Attachment A for Permit No. WQ0030775, issued March 14,
2013, for the subject facility. The following corrections have been made to the Attachment A:
1. The effluent monitoring frequency for pH was mistakenly listed as "3Xyear" instead of the
low regular "5Xweek", hence, the frequency is corrected.
Please replace Attachment A of the permit No. WQ0030775 that was previously certified on March
14, 2013 with the corrected Attachment A.
If you have any questions regarding this correction, please do not hesitate to contact Chonticha McDaniel
at (919) 807-6337. Thank you for your cooperation.

a Monthly averages for all but fecal coliform shall be the arithmetic mean of all samples collected during the reporting period.
b Monthly average for fecal coliform shall be the geometric mean of all samples collected during the reporting period.
'Daily maximum shall be the maximum value of all samples collected during the reporting period.
d 3 X year sampling shall be conducted during March, July and November.
`The effluent pH shall not be less than 6.0 standard units nor greater than 9.0 standard units.
